1DescriptionCVE.org
Vulnerability in the Oracle JDeveloper product of Oracle Fusion Middleware (component: ADF Faces). Supported versions that are affected are 12.2.1.4.0 and 14.1.2.0.0. Difficult to exploit vulnerability allows low privileged attacker with network access via HTTP to compromise Oracle JDeveloper. Successful attacks of this vulnerability can result in unauthorized read access to a subset of Oracle JDeveloper accessible data. CVSS 3.1 Base Score 3.1 (Confidentiality impacts). CVSS Vector: (CVSS:3.1/AV:N/AC:H/PR:L/UI:N/S:U/C:L/I:N/A:N).
AnalysisAI
Partial data disclosure in Oracle JDeveloper's ADF Faces component (versions 12.2.1.4.0 and 14.1.2.0.0) allows low-privileged network-authenticated attackers to read a subset of JDeveloper-accessible data via crafted HTTP requests. Despite the 'Authentication Bypass' tag, the CVSS PR:L metric confirms full authentication is required - the bypass is best understood as an authorization or access-control bypass within ADF Faces rather than full session bypass. No public exploit has been identified and no CISA KEV listing exists; the low CVSS score of 3.1 reflects high exploit complexity and limited impact scope.
Technical ContextAI
Oracle JDeveloper is an Integrated Development Environment (IDE) and application development platform within the Oracle Fusion Middleware product family. The ADF Faces component is the JavaServer Faces (JSF)-based UI rendering framework of Oracle's Application Development Framework (ADF), responsible for processing and serving HTTP-based web UI requests in Oracle applications. The vulnerability resides specifically in this HTTP-facing component. No CWE identifier was assigned in the available data, but the 'Authentication Bypass' tag and the limited confidentiality impact suggest an improper authorization or access-control enforcement deficiency - likely a role/privilege boundary that can be crossed under specific conditions (reflected in the AC:H metric). The CVSS vector (AV:N/AC:H/PR:L/UI:N/S:U/C:L/I:N/A:N) further indicates the attack surface is network-reachable over HTTP and does not require user interaction, but does require specific exploitation conditions to be met.
RemediationAI
Apply the patches provided in Oracle's July 2026 Critical Patch Update (CPU), documented at https://www.oracle.com/security-alerts/cpujul2026.html. Oracle distributes patches through its CPU process and does not typically publish standalone patched version numbers outside the CPU documentation - administrators should consult the CPU advisory's patch availability matrix for the specific patch sets applicable to JDeveloper 12.2.1.4.0 and 14.1.2.0.0. No exact patched version number was independently confirmed from the available data. As a compensating control where immediate patching is not feasible, restrict HTTP access to Oracle JDeveloper ADF Faces endpoints to trusted internal network segments or VPN-authenticated connections only, reducing the network-accessible attack surface (AV:N); note this trade-off may impede legitimate remote developer access. Additionally, audit and minimize the population of low-privileged accounts with access to JDeveloper instances to reduce the pool of potential threat actors.
